                if you wrapped it, all the heat will be trapped inside the header which is good for insulating the heat to its surrounding. But this leads to lack of heat dissipation of the header and reduces the durability of the header.

                so install heat wrapping-->reduce engine room temp but shorten durability of the header. Personally, i wouldnt use it for street.
